To answer these questions, we need to take a closer look at the structure of the Russian army. First, let us take a look at the available data. The Russian army has over one million active and 2 million reserve personnel. This makes Russia the second largest military power in the world. However, it has recently become clear that the larger size of the Russian army does not make it a stronger army! It is very difficult to control such a large number of soldiers.
There are many reasons for this. First, there are many mercenaries in the Russian army. There is constant tension between the mercenaries in the Russian army and the conscripted citizens. Mercenaries have many privileges. Especially the Wagner group, to which these soldiers belong, is one of the most important institutions that deepen this crisis.
The Wagner group is one of the biggest companies in Russia. Prigozhin, the head of the company, has a deep influence on Russian politics. That is why Wagner group soldiers do not listen to the orders of Russian commanders and cause many problems within the army. Soldiers of the Wagner group do not participate in any of the operations in risky areas. These areas are manned by Russian soldiers who were recruited by force. Russian soldiers are very angry with the commanders and the Wagner group because of this situation.
On the other hand, most officers in the Russian army have not been paid for months. However, the soldiers of the Wagner group always receive a high amount of payment. There is a crisis between the Russian officers and the soldiers of the Wagner group due to this problem.
Moreover, many of the soldiers in the Russian army come from different ethnic backgrounds. There are 22 autonomous republics in the Russian Federation. These regions are mostly populated by minorities. Citizens living in minority regions are forcibly recruited into the army. This situation causes the crises in the Russian army to increase.
